ContinuousIntegrationTrigger interface
Representa un desencadenador de integración continua (CI).
- Extends
Propiedades
batch |
Indica si se deben procesar por lotes los cambios mientras se ejecuta otra compilación de CI. |
branch |
|
max |
Número máximo de compilaciones de CI simultáneas que se ejecutarán por rama. |
path |
|
polling |
Intervalo de sondeo, en segundos. |
polling |
Identificador del trabajo usado para sondear un repositorio externo. |
settings |
Propiedades heredadas
trigger |
Tipo del desencadenador. |
Detalles de las propiedades
batchChanges
Indica si se deben procesar por lotes los cambios mientras se ejecuta otra compilación de CI.
batchChanges: boolean
Valor de propiedad
boolean
branchFilters
branchFilters: string[]
Valor de propiedad
string[]
maxConcurrentBuildsPerBranch
Número máximo de compilaciones de CI simultáneas que se ejecutarán por rama.
maxConcurrentBuildsPerBranch: number
Valor de propiedad
number
pathFilters
pathFilters: string[]
Valor de propiedad
string[]
pollingInterval
Intervalo de sondeo, en segundos.
pollingInterval: number
Valor de propiedad
number
pollingJobId
Identificador del trabajo usado para sondear un repositorio externo.
pollingJobId: string
Valor de propiedad
string
settingsSourceType
settingsSourceType: number
Valor de propiedad
number
Detalles de las propiedades heredadas
triggerType
Tipo del desencadenador.
triggerType: DefinitionTriggerType
Valor de propiedad
Heredado deBuildTrigger.triggerType